Emergency Room/Trauma Nursing Program

13 U.S. colleges are offering Emergency Room/Trauma Nursing programs and its subprograms. The average graduate program tuition of the Emergency Room/Trauma Nursing programs is $31,228.

Emergency Room/Trauma Nursing by Degree and Programs

8 graduate schools have Emergency Room/Trauma Nursing programs and no schools offer the program for BS degree.
